Mo Ji Kwai Chung (01716) announce that the Group is expected to record a comprehensive attributable profit to owners of the Company of not more than HK$2 million for the year ending on March 31, 2026 (current financial year), while the comprehensive attributable profit to owners of the Company for the year ending on March 31, 2025 (corresponding year) is expected to be approximately HK$6.1 million.
MOST KWAI CHUNG (01716) announcement: The Group expects to record a net profit attributable to owners of the company of not more than HK$2 million for the fiscal year ending on 31 March 2026 (current fiscal year), compared to approximately HK$6.1 million for the fiscal year ending on 31 March 2025 (corresponding year). The expected decrease in net profit attributable to owners of the company is mainly due to the fair value gain on the acquisition of To Be Honest Limited, which was acquired in stages and accounted for 31% of the issued share capital in the corresponding year, but there were no similar gains in the current fiscal year; Additionally, the increase in employee costs due to the distribution of special bonuses was partially offset by a reversal of impairment losses on trade receivables.
